Janette has successfully edited two specialist health magazines Tesco Healthy Living which in one year achieved a circulation of 150,000 and BBC Good Health.
As health editor of the innovative new BBC glossy women's magazine eve, Janette's original approach to writing about health had a major impact on the style and content of many other women's magazines. As winner of a leading medical journalism award for those pages, the judges cited the way in which difficult subjects were dealt with sensitively, informatively and - unusually - with humour. |

Awards and Recognition
• Norwich Union/ Medical Journalist Association, Consumer Health writer award, for features in eve, 2001
• Consumers Association recommended Fighting Fat, Fighting Fit (BBC Books) as joint best diet book for healthy weight loss in Which?
• Channel 4 Get a Life Diet Challenge put viewers on healthy eating diets' won by Janette's book "Healthy Eating on a Plate"
• Caroline Walker Trust Award, Media winner
• Argos Consumer Journalism Award
• Jeremy Round Award/Guild of Food Writers, most innovative food book . |
